Power of Secretary of State to direct traffic authority to make traffic regulation order

5

1

This paragraph applies where, in pursuance of a direction under paragraph 4, a traffic authority is required to make an order under section 1 or 9 of RTRA 1984.

2

The order is to be treated for the purposes of Part 3 and paragraph 28 of Schedule 9 to RTRA 1984, and regulations made under Part 3 of that Schedule, as if it were required to be made in pursuance of a direction under paragraph 2 of that Schedule.

3

The provisions mentioned in sub-paragraph (2) have effect accordingly, but as if—

a

paragraph 26(1) of Schedule 9 to RTRA 1984 (which requires the Secretary of State to take account of objections) were omitted,

b

for the purposes of the application of paragraph 28 of Schedule 9 to RTRA 1984 (provision about the variation or revocation of certain orders)—

i

the reference in that paragraph to Part 2 of that Schedule included a reference to paragraph 4(3) of this Schedule, and

ii

any reference in that Part to paragraph 13(1)(e) and (f) of that Schedule were read instead as a reference to paragraph 4(3) of this Schedule, and

c

any provision in regulations made under Part 3 of Schedule 9 to RTRA 1984 relating to the holding of a public inquiry were omitted.

4

Paragraph 35 of Schedule 9 to RTRA 1984 (provision for questioning validity of orders) has effect, in its application to the order, as if—

a

the reference in sub-paragraph (a) to the relevant powers were to those powers as they apply in the case of an order made in pursuance of a direction under paragraph 4 above, and

b

the reference in sub-paragraph (b) to the relevant requirements were to those requirements as modified by sub-paragraph (3) above.
